7. Switchbot Wireless Charger
Switchbot brought their A-game with an air purifier table that doubles as a wireless charger at the event this year. This multi-tasking device serves as a charger, regular table, and air purifier all in one. It’s compatible with Qi wireless charging for both Android and iOS. The whole setup looked slick and would fit right in as a bedside table.
Switchbot also unveiled their K10+ Pro combo—the world’s tiniest robot vacuum paired with a lightweight cordless vacuum and a dual auto-emptying base station.

6. Honor AI Agent
Honor dropped news of their AI Agent at the event, set to debut on the Magic 7 series. It’s exactly what it sounds like – an AI assistant that speeds up tasks on your phone. Imagine unsubscribing from a service with just a voice command; the AI takes care of the legwork and brings you straight to the final unsubscribe button for confirmation. The brand teased a bunch of tasks during the keynote, so we’re excited to see how well this feature performs at launch.

5. Honor Magic V3
The Honor Magic V3 is hands down one of the sickest foldables out there right now. It’s the thinnest foldable you can get your hands on—stack it next to a regular smartphone, and you’ll barely notice a difference in thickness. That alone is impressive, but also factor in the massive outer and inner displays, solid build quality, and sweet color options, and you’ve got yourself a top-notch foldable.

4. Honor MagicBook Art 14
I wasn’t expecting much from the MagicBook Art 14, but getting hands-on with it changed my mind real quick. The sleek design, featherlight body, and matte finish blew me away. Sitting next to my MacBook, the 14-inch MagicBook felt way more compact. The cherry on top? The removable magnetic camera you can flip around to record yourself or the person across from you during meetings. Now that’s cool and innovative.

3. Lenovo Auto-twist Laptop
Lenovo showed off a voice-controlled called Lenovo Auto-Twist laptop just before IFA Berlin. This prototype responds to voice commands – tell it to open, twist, or switch to tablet mode. I’m not sold on how practical this is, given how slow it moved after each command, but maybe they’ll refine it before the final product drops.
Keep in mind, Lenovo was MIA at IFA, so I couldn’t check out the prototype in action.

2. DJI Neo
DJI’s Neo mini drone is their tiniest yet, aimed at the everyday enthusiast. Weighing in at just 135 grams, it’s the lightest in the series and comes packed with 6 shooting modes, smartphone controls, and a range up to 50m.
DJI had set up a mini arena for visitors to test fly the drone, showing how easy it is for average Joes to pilot this thing.
